CobblersThe cobbler is, like the Julep, a drink of American origin, although it is now an established favourite, particularly in warm climes. It is very easy to make, but it is usual to make it acceptable to the eye, as well as the palate, by decorating the glass after the ingredients are mixed. The usual… →

Brandy FixPour into a small tumbler 1 teaspoonful of sugar, 1 teaspoonful of Water to dissolve the sugar, Juice of 1/2 Lemon, 1/2 Liqueur Glass of Cherry Brandy, 1 Liqueur Glass of Brandy. Fill the glass with fine ice and stir slowly, then add a slice of lemon, and serve with a straw. In making fixes… →

Brandy ShrubTo the thin rinds of 2 Lemons and the juice of 5, add 2 quarts of Brandy; cover it for 3 days, then add a quart of Sherry and 2 pounds of loaf Sugar, run it through a jelly bag and bottle it. →
